INTRODUCTION

In order to track the movements and locations of trains and to assure safety, automatic control systems for trains use real-time monitoring and communications software. Control systems warn train operators to keep a safe distance, which helps to prevent train collisions.

 

It gives the local railroad the general authority to transport the goods and charge the shipper for the service while describing the cargo that must be loaded into each car.

 

The railroad's computer instantly creates a waybill for each boxcar after receiving the shipper's transmission of the bills of lading for them.

 

Computers are also utilised to make reservations, monitor timetables, crew schedules, and other tasks, in addition to controlling traffic.

The home to the CRIS (Centre for Railway Information Systems) organisation. CRIS is able to successfully implement complicated Railway IT systems in key areas because of a rare combination of qualified IT specialists and knowledgeable Railway people.

 

Since its creation, CRIS has been creating and maintaining software for the Indian Railways' principal functional areas.

 

UTS, RailConnect, NTES, Rail Madad, Rail Sugam, CoachMitra, Rail Rajbhasha, and other public-focused mobile apps developed by CRIS cover all facets of passenger comfort, from ticket and freight booking/enquiry to complaint redressal.

 

Additionally, several internal Railway Mobile Apps, including eDrishti, Aapoorti, Chalak Dal, Rail Saver, Hand Held Terminals, etc., have been delivered to digitalize Railway operations and monitoring.

 

These mobile applications have been made available in a variety of flavours, including Native iOS & Android Apps, Hybrid, Flutter, React Native, Progressive Web Applications, etc., along with their backend designs, mobile analytics, and testing procedures.

 

In order to supply IT solutions for all railway needs, excluding ticketing, reservations, and freight operations, CRIS established itself as a one-stop shop for railway IT solutions based on web technologies.

 

This period saw the evolution of CRIS deliverables in a variety of ways, including workflow-based e-Working and office automation systems using IBM technologies, J2EE-based crew management systems, payroll and accounting systems, asset management systems, and control charting based on Microsoft Technologies.
